The Head of HR will play a crucial role in guiding the organisation through an organisational restructure, ensuring a smooth transition and maintaining an engaging and productive work environment.
Key responsibilities include:
1. Organisational Restructure: Lead and manage organisational change initiatives to ensure they are delivered effectively, minimizing disruption to business operations.
2. Strategic Leadership: Develop and implement HR strategies and initiatives that align with the overall business strategy. Provide strategic leadership in planning and executing workforce management, culture development, and organizational design.
3. Talent Management: Lead talent acquisition efforts to ensure we attract, hire, and retain top talent. Develop comprehensive talent management strategies that encompass recruitment, development, and retention.
4. Performance Management: Design and oversee performance management systems that support employee development, high performance, and recognition. Ensure fair and objective evaluation processes are in place.
5. Compensation and Benefits: Create competitive compensation and benefits packages to attract and retain employees. Regularly benchmark company practices against industry standards.
